Response from Host, Jul 2026
Thank you for your feedback. We’re sorry to hear that your experience didn’t meet your expectations.
Before every tour, all guests are required to complete a test drive, which is assessed by our police officer. The purpose of the assessment is to ensure each rider is comfortable and capable of safely operating an ATV on the much more challenging terrain encountered during the tour. This is why every guest completes 2–3 laps before departure.
Under the laws and safety regulations of Saint Lucia, if the police officer determines that a rider is not fit to safely operate an ATV, we must follow that decision. Our first priority is protecting the lives and safety of our guests.
In your case, we offered you the option of a full refund if you chose not to continue with the tour. You decided instead to continue the experience by riding with the police officer, which we were happy to accommodate.
We understand this may have been disappointing, but we will always prioritize guest safety over anything else. Thank you for joining us, and we wish you all the best.

This was an excellent experience. My wife and I had never been on an ATV (we are in our 50's), but they are easy and fun to operate. I was actually surprised at their suspension, as I often did not feel the bumps or pot holes I hit. As advertised, it was an adventurous ride as we drove through banana plantations, small villages, mountain heights, and a beach. It included a stop at farmer Pete's, where we were able to taste fresh coconut water, coconut jelly, and cacao beans. The waterfall required a bit of a hike through the forest, including wet stream crossings and the use of a rope assit to pull yourself up over the last little stretch (my wife, with an ankle issue, chose not to climb with the rope). It was worth the effort to see the falls and a clear pool at the top. The ending with a rum tasting at the distillery was like the whipped cream and cherry on top of a sundae. The adventure was a positive experience we would recommend to anyone.
Make certain you arrive early with your Smartphone as there is an online form you have to complete before the ride. My wife and I both had trouble (security settings on our phones and browsers), and she ended up using an employee's device to complete the form. Not a big deal, if you plan for it. Making this form available for completion prior to arrival would be the only recommended change to this experience.
